Output 86f59075c33ed63a85c80a2c7ada22a0f5ec3b0b0ae28eb87609893cee75115c:1

value
60676
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 770fa82dbc0fecb16b0349aa7a8a46b9b81423bd79333f7d99625957b8dd1a62
address
bc1pwu86stduplktz6crfx484zjxhxupggaa0yen7lvevfv40wxarf3qycugru
transaction
86f59075c33ed63a85c80a2c7ada22a0f5ec3b0b0ae28eb87609893cee75115c